摘要
为了解影响心肌摄取131I间位碘代苄胍(MIBG)的因素,研究了鼠心肌对不同比活度MIBG和使用部分血管活性药物后的摄取及清除,同时对16例正常人和49例心肌疾病、4例非心肌疾病患者用不同比活度131IMIBG行心肌显像。结果:鼠心肌在延迟相(4小时以后)对高比活度的MIBG摄取明显大于低比活度的MIBG,并得到临床初步研究证实;在不同时相,血管活性药物心得安(24小时)、多巴胺(1小时)和多巴酚丁胺(4小时)均对鼠心肌清除MIBG有影响。因此,MIBG比活度、心血管活性药物和部分非心肌疾病均能影响心肌对MIBG的摄取和清除,在应用中应排除上述干扰。
PURPOSE To study the factors influencing myocardial uptake of MIBG METHODS The uptake and clearance of 131 I MIBG were studied in rat myocardium with various specific activity (SA) of MIBG and several vascular active drugs 131 I MIBG myocardial imaging was performed in 16 normals and 53 patients with various SA of 131 I MIBG RESULTS ①Myocardial uptake was greater in high SA MIBG than in low one ②Dobutamine, dopamine and propranolol can affect the myocardial uptake of MIBG in different phases ③Cardiopathy and pheochromocytoma can decrease the uptake of MIBG CONCLUSIONS SA of MIBG, vascular active drugs and partial non cardiopathy may affect the myocardial uptake of MIBG Thereby, we should rule out these factors during 131 I MIBG myocardial imaging
